IntelliJ IDEA在團隊合作中具有以下優勢:
智能代碼補全和代碼導航:IntelliJ IDEA能夠根據上下文和代碼語義提供準確的代碼補全建議,幫助開發人員快速編寫準確的代碼。同時,它提供了強大的代碼導航功能,可以快速定位和瀏覽代碼中的類、方法和變量等,從而減少編寫代碼時的繁瑣操作,提高開發效率。
全面的調試和測試工具:IntelliJ IDEA集成了全面的調試和測試工具,提供了直觀的調試界面,可以逐行調試代碼并查看變量的值和執行路徑等。此外,它還支持各種單元測試框架,方便地編寫和運行單元測試,確保代碼的質量和穩定性。
版本控制系統集成:IntelliJ IDEA支持與Git、SVN等版本控制系統無縫集成,開發人員可以輕松地進行代碼提交、分支管理和合并等操作,保持代碼的版本控制和一致性。
代碼審查和沖突解決:IDEA提供了代碼審查功能,支持開發者在提交代碼前進行內部審查,確保代碼質量。通過與團隊成員共享項目,開發者可以實時接收反饋,促進代碼協作與優化。
插件生態系統:IntelliJ IDEA擁有豐富的插件生態系統,開發人員可以根據自己的需求選擇和安裝各種插件,擴展IDE的功能和特性,滿足不同開發需求。
協作開發功能:如JetBrains Space和Code With Me,這些功能允許團隊成員在線共同編輯代碼,實時查看更改,增強了團隊協作的效率和便捷性。
項目管理功能:IntelliJ IDEA提供了強大的項目管理功能,幫助開發者高效地組織和管理復雜的項目結構,包括項目創建、配置、依賴管理和版本控制等。
性能監控工具:內置的性能監控工具如CPU Profiler和Memory Profiler可以幫助開發者找出程序中的性能瓶頸,優化代碼性能。
通過這些功能,IntelliJ IDEA為團隊提供了一個高效、協同的開發環境,有助于提高整個團隊的開發效率和代碼質量。
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。